Print Refy 2 is a very bold, wide, low contrast, italic, normal x-height font.

A heavy, rounded handwritten print with a consistent forward slant and soft, inflated strokes. Letterforms are built from broad, blunt-ended shapes with minimal stroke contrast, creating a smooth, brush-like texture. Counters are relatively small and often off-center, and terminals are generously curved, giving the alphabet an informal, slightly wobbly rhythm. Overall proportions lean broad with roomy silhouettes and compact interior spaces, producing a dense, high-impact texture in words and lines of text.
Best suited to short, bold messaging where personality matters: posters, packaging callouts, social graphics, stickers, and playful branding. It can work for brief subheads or captions at larger sizes, but the tight counters and heavy mass favor display settings over extended reading.
The font reads as cheerful and approachable, with a cozy, comic sign-painter energy. Its chunky curves and lively slant convey friendliness and motion rather than precision, making the tone feel relaxed and upbeat.
Designed to deliver a bold handwritten presence that feels friendly and immediate, combining brushy softness with chunky, attention-grabbing forms. The aim appears to be an informal display voice that stays legible while leaning into charm and spontaneity.
Capitals are especially weighty and simplified, while lowercase forms keep a handwritten irregularity that helps maintain an organic feel. The numerals match the same thick, rounded construction for cohesive display use.
